SOURCE: How old?
Check the metal tag inside inside the fridge, not the paper sticker in the freezer. My Hotpoint has both but only the tag in the fridge has the full model number. Correct model number tag should also have the serial number listed on the tag. Also some models will have a tag on the back so check there too.
Since Hotpoint is made by GE you may also want to look on GE website: http://www.geappliances.com/service_and_support/
On their site I found a luink to a PDF scanned file of the user guide for CTF19 models. http://genet.geappliances.com/DocSearch/pdf/39-6193.PDF
Last page of the PDF lower left is dated 9/82 this couls be close to the year of your unit.

SOURCE: HOTPOINT Refrigerator HSS25GFPE WW -
There is a drain that carries water from the freezer to a drain pan in the base of the fridge. It has plugged preventing water from draining and in turn the water has froze blocking the flow of air to the fridge. First you must find the drain line in the rear of the fridge and unplug it as well as thaw the fridge out overnight to allow the water to drain... be patient as there will be a lot of ice to be thawed out, let me know if it works! good luck!
